Practical Publisher Notes
Here are some real-world tips for integrating "Mather’s Day: You Are My Inspiration Mom" into your projects:
- Test on Desktop and Mobile: Make sure the design scales well and remains legible and attractive across all screen sizes.
- Check Thumbnail Quality: How does it look when cropped or resized? Will it still communicate the intended message?
- Preview in Real Layouts: Place it within your actual blog or website design to see how it interacts with other elements.
- Test Headline Text: Overlay your headlines to ensure they complement the design and don’t clash visually or thematically.
- Assess Contrast and Readability: If your text sits atop the graphic, verify that there’s enough contrast for easy reading.
- Try in Black and White: See if the design holds up without color, especially if you plan to offer grayscale versions for accessibility or printing.
- Font Pairing Suggestions: Try pairing it with serif fonts for elegance, sans-serif for clean readability, script or handwritten fonts for a personal touch, or display fonts for bold statements.
- Optimize File Size: Compress the image files properly to ensure fast web performance and SEO benefits.
- Confirm Commercial Licensing: Always double-check licensing before using on monetized sites, affiliate pages, or paid digital products to avoid legal issues.
